Summary

The Board of Equalization rescinded a prior exemption decision and denied exemption on 18% of CHI Health–Good Samaritan parcel 601995000, setting the taxable portion at $506,720. The board also approved a permissive exemption waiver request for the Nebraska Art Museum Collection and scheduled a public hearing for April 12, 2022.

At its March 22 session as the Board of Equalization, the Buffalo County Board rescinded a prior permissive exemption decision and denied tax‑exempt status on 18 percent of parcel 601995000 owned by CHI Health–Good Samaritan.
